相关疑难解决方法(0)

未公开的字符类错误?

这是错误:

Exception in thread "main" java.util.regex.PatternSyntaxException: Unclosed character class near index 3
], [
   ^
    at java.util.regex.Pattern.error(Pattern.java:1924)
    at java.util.regex.Pattern.clazz(Pattern.java:2493)
    at java.util.regex.Pattern.sequence(Pattern.java:2030)
    at java.util.regex.Pattern.expr(Pattern.java:1964)
    at java.util.regex.Pattern.compile(Pattern.java:1665)
    at java.util.regex.Pattern.<init>(Pattern.java:1337)
    at java.util.regex.Pattern.compile(Pattern.java:1022)
    at java.lang.String.split(String.java:2313)
    at java.lang.String.split(String.java:2355)
    at testJunior2013.J2.main(J2.java:31)
Run Code Online (Sandbox Code Playgroud)

这是导致问题的代码区域.

String[][] split = new String[1][rows];

split[0] = (Arrays.deepToString(array2d)).split("], ["); //split at the end of an array row
Run Code Online (Sandbox Code Playgroud)

这个错误意味着什么以及需要做些什么来修复上面的代码?

java regex split

14
推荐指数
2
解决办法
4万
查看次数

标签 统计

java ×1

regex ×1

split ×1